Collection: Products from Hyogo Prefecture

Hyogo prefecture, located in the Kansai region, is one of Japan's true gastronomic centers, combining culinary tradition and artisan know-how. Its geographical position, between sea and mountains, gives it a diversity of products of exceptional quality. The region's temperate climate, with its warm summers and mild winters, is ideal for growing a wide range of vegetables, fruit and cereals.

Hyogo is particularly famous for its Kobe beef, an emblematic product with a unique taste, world-renowned for its tenderness and marbling. The region is also home to many maritime specialties, such as top-quality eel and crab, as well as products derived from sake and shochu, fermented and distilled using ancestral techniques.

When it comes to artisanal techniques, Hyogo shines with its expertise in the manufacture of tofu, miso and soy sauce, products that are at the heart of traditional Japanese cuisine. Local craftsmen perpetuate rigorous production methods to offer products of great finesse and rare authenticity.
